Curiosity Rover: 7 min of Terror

NASA has produced a really intense video describing the Entry, Decent, and Landing of Curiosity on 6 Aug 2012 (1:30am EDT). All probes landing on mars have to go through some form of EDL, this is a description of the specific tactics being used for NASA’s Mars Science Laboratory Curiosity Rover